详细描述

The FD/MAS Patient Registry is an IRB approved research project that allows patients and families to share their experiences with fibrous dysplasia/McCune-Albright syndrome (FD/MAS) by completing a series of surveys.

The surveys were created in collaboration with patients, parents, clinicians and researchers, so that the data can be used to answer some of the most important questions about FD/MAS, including:

the way the disease develops over time (its "natural history"), the patient experience of the disease, and its impact on quality of life, how and when diagnoses are made, the scope of treatments in use, what surgical techniques work best, and for whom, what other medical interventions work best, and for whom, what social services and therapies are useful, the costs of care to patients and their families, issues that concern patients (such as the impact of pregnancy on FD, or children feeling different and facing stigma), and which research questions and support programs you think are important to fund.

结局指标

主要结局

Depression/anxiety

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

Hospital Anxiety Depression Scale

Perceived symptoms of pain

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

Brief Pain Inventory

Stigma

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

NeuroQol Pediatric and Adult Stigma short forms

Health-related Quality of Life

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

SF-36,PedsQL 4.0

Treatment satisfaction

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

FACIT-Treatment Satisfaction scale

Financial health

时间窗: Through study completion, an average of every 2 years

FACIT-Cost
